www.wuquan.org Server iP:
Current resolution:
domain resolution record:
2025-01-24-----2026-01-14 103.245.25.11
2025-01-31-----2026-01-14 103.245.25.130
2025-01-31-----2026-01-14 103.245.25.137
2025-04-27-----2026-01-14 103.245.25.101
2025-05-14-----2026-01-14 103.245.25.141
2025-06-22-----2026-01-14 206.237.12.109
2025-08-16-----2026-01-14 203.160.53.249
2025-08-16-----2026-01-14 203.160.53.166
2025-08-16-----2026-01-14 203.160.53.246
2025-08-16-----2026-01-14 203.160.53.250
2025-08-16-----2026-01-14 45.152.65.71
2025-08-16-----2026-01-14 203.160.53.242
2025-09-11-----2026-01-14 203.160.53.160
2025-09-11-----2026-01-14 203.160.53.251
2025-09-11-----2026-01-14 203.160.53.244
2025-09-11-----2026-01-14 203.160.53.252
2025-09-11-----2026-01-14 103.115.46.200
2025-09-11-----2026-01-14 149.104.28.106
2025-09-12-----2026-01-14 203.160.53.247
2025-11-01-----2026-01-14 109.176.254.181
2025-11-02-----2026-01-14 203.160.53.164
2025-12-09-----2026-01-14 46.203.124.77
2025-12-09-----2026-01-14 109.176.254.186
2026-01-03-----2026-01-14 46.203.124.66
2026-01-14-----2026-01-14 18.179.200.47
2026-01-14-----2026-01-14 13.112.137.148
2026-01-14-----2026-01-14 104.248.65.66
2026-01-14-----2026-01-14 103.242.2.36
2026-01-14-----2026-01-14 57.180.42.171
2026-01-14-----2026-01-14 129.213.74.28
2026-01-14-----2026-01-14 18.183.89.189
2025-01-24-----2026-01-03 103.245.25.111
2025-01-24-----2026-01-03 103.245.25.144
2025-04-21-----2026-01-03 3.38.96.50
2025-04-21-----2026-01-03 13.215.191.164
2025-04-21-----2026-01-03 52.195.213.111
2025-04-23-----2026-01-03 54.95.143.187
2025-05-14-----2026-01-03 18.139.224.45
2025-06-22-----2026-01-03 141.148.76.66
2025-06-22-----2026-01-03 38.147.185.100
2025-07-11-----2026-01-03 13.215.186.180
2025-08-16-----2026-01-03 203.160.53.243
2025-08-16-----2026-01-03 203.160.53.173
2025-08-16-----2026-01-03 203.160.53.240
2025-09-11-----2026-01-03 203.160.53.161
2025-09-11-----2026-01-03 54.255.223.11
2025-09-11-----2026-01-03 203.160.53.163
2025-09-20-----2026-01-03 104.168.4.167
2025-10-08-----2026-01-03 203.160.53.168
2025-10-10-----2026-01-03 203.160.53.248
- website server lookup history
- www.fuli55.net
- qz27.com
- mt269iu.vip
- tienda.aquariumss.com
- www.biomap.com
- www.7starsoft2.com
- www.dellenuovecorti.com
- 5.xiu683a.cc
- czautomation.com
- 202599037.com
- yaxin668.com
- www.platnenetorbe.com
- www.zhqj.cc
- www.i32365.com
- turkistanpress.com
- www.igao104.com
- www.xf3587.com
- besoft.top
- fxmote.top
- www.lzhfjc.com
- hosting ip address lookup history
- 104.19.174.218
- 116.136.185.219
- 43.198.66.137
- 154.204.67.120
- 173.236.141.232
- 156.250.103.189
- 43.250.127.220
- 122.112.152.193
- 111.74.15.27
- 107.164.146.179
- 54.245.137.96
- 58.220.229.230
- 137.220.146.215
- 185.224.137.122
- 154.55.73.123
- 150.230.190.188
- 134.175.224.156
- 107.148.153.179
- 54.251.97.0
- 182.134.255.31
